Break-Glass: Tallygrid Report Builder sort stability. Hey reviewer — yes, the multi-column sort is now stable (we swapped to a merge-based comparator), so ties keep insertion order. If you need prod data to verify, break-glass read access works from the admin shell. It'll ask you for the recovery passphrase, pasted below.

unlock words, bawef-kahap: sorax-sorir-quenys-aldok

# Flaglight Rollouts — Approvals

Quick version for on-call: any rollout touching more than 5% of traffic needs an approval in Flaglight before the ramp continues. Kill switches don't need approval — just flip them and note it in the incident channel. Scheduled ramps pause automatically if error budget burns hot. If you're stuck at 2 a.m. with a pending approval, there's one person authorized to override, and that's the approver below.

account owner for tagep-bafof: Norael Gilax Juleth

Subject: Memtrace cut-over complete

Team,

Cut-over to Memtrace v2 for GPU memory profiling finished last night. Old v1 agents are disabled; any tickets referencing v1 dashboards should be closed as resolved-by-migration. Sampling overhead is now under 2% and allocation traces include kernel names. Known gap: profiles older than 30 days were not migrated. Point customers at the v2 docs for setup questions. For reference when troubleshooting, the agent now runs with the following configuration.

settings of bagaf-bawip:
[aldax]
port = 5000
region = south-4
host = aldax.brasklabs.corp
team = brivan
timeout_ms = 2000
retries = 2

Alert: TilePrefetchSpike triggered on the Wayfarrow map service. The prefetcher started pulling tiles way outside any user viewport — roughly 40x normal volume, all from one internal subnet. Could be a misconfigured batch job, could be something sketchier, so flagging it for your review. Request logs are retained for 14 days. If you need raw traffic captures, ask the prefetch crew directly.

billing contact of bawep-tajeg = tamath.silion.fraok@olvarqsoft.local